Ever since i did my rocker gaskets i have a problem.

Only happens when the engine is cold , when i rev , on the downside of revs it pops until the engine is warm

Any ideas?

Any air leaks?  Popping can be excess air into exhaust igniting overly rich cold mix....   :-/

Another thought.  Is it a genuine VX exhaust or an aftermarket?  Seen it where an aftermarket one is slightly overly restrictive causing excess backpressure on the overrun.
